bind apiservice

bind apiservice https://<url-to-a-APIServiceExportRequest>|-f <file-to-a-APIBindingRequest> [flags]

Examples

    # bind to a remote API service. Use kubectl bind to create the APIServiceExportRequest interactively.
    kubectl bind apiservice --remote-kubeconfig file -f apiservice-export-request.yaml

    # bind to a remote API service via a request manifest from a https URL.
    kubectl bind apiservice --remote-kubeconfig file https://some-url.com/apiservice-export-requests.yaml

    # bind to a API service directly without any remote agent or service provider.
    kubectl bind apiservice --remote-kubeconfig file -n remote-namespace resources.group/v1

Options

      --allow-missing-template-keys          If true, ignore any errors in templates when a field or map key is missing in the template. Only applies to golang and jsonpath output formats. (default true)
      --as-uid string                        UID to impersonate for the operation
      --certificate-authority string         Path to a cert file for the certificate authority
      --context string                       The name of the kubeconfig context to use
      --disable-compression                  If true, opt-out of response compression for all requests to the server
      --downgrade-konnector                  Downgrade the konnector to the version of the kubectl-bind-apiservice binary
  -f, --file string                          A file with an APIServiceExportRequest manifest. Use - to read from stdin
  -h, --help                                 help for apiservice
      --insecure-skip-tls-verify             If true, the server's certificate will not be checked for validity. This will make your HTTPS connections insecure
      --kubeconfig string                    path to the kubeconfig file
      --log-flush-frequency duration         Maximum number of seconds between log flushes (default 5s)
      --log-text-info-buffer-size quantity   [Alpha] In text format with split output streams, the info messages can be buffered for a while to increase performance. The default value of zero bytes disables buffering. The size can be specified as number of bytes (512), multiples of 1000 (1K), multiples of 1024 (2Ki), or powers of those (3M, 4G, 5Mi, 6Gi). Enable the LoggingAlphaOptions feature gate to use this.
      --log-text-split-stream                [Alpha] In text format, write error messages to stderr and info messages to stdout. The default is to write a single stream to stdout. Enable the LoggingAlphaOptions feature gate to use this.
      --logging-format string                Sets the log format. Permitted formats: "text". (default "text")
  -n, --namespace string                     If present, the namespace scope for this CLI request
  -o, --output string                        Output format. One of: (json, yaml, name, go-template, go-template-file, template, templatefile, jsonpath, jsonpath-as-json, jsonpath-file).
      --password string                      Password for basic authentication to the API server
      --proxy-url string                     If provided, this URL will be used to connect via proxy
      --remote-kubeconfig string             A file path for a kubeconfig file to connect to the service provider cluster
      --remote-kubeconfig-name string        The name of the remote kubeconfig secret to read from
      --remote-kubeconfig-namespace string   The namespace of the remote kubeconfig secret to read from
      --remote-namespace string              The namespace in the remote cluster where the konnector is deployed
      --server string                        The address and port of the Kubernetes API server
      --show-managed-fields                  If true, keep the managedFields when printing objects in JSON or YAML format.
      --skip-konnector                       Skip the deployment of the konnector
      --template string                      Template string or path to template file to use when -o=go-template, -o=go-template-file. The template format is golang templates [http://golang.org/pkg/text/template/#pkg-overview].
      --tls-server-name string               If provided, this name will be used to validate server certificate. If this is not provided, hostname used to contact the server is used.
      --token string                         Bearer token for authentication to the API server
      --user string                          The name of the kubeconfig user to use
      --username string                      Username for basic authentication to the API server
  -v, --v Level                              number for the log level verbosity
      --vmodule pattern=N,...                comma-separated list of pattern=N settings for file-filtered logging (only works for text log format)
